‘Most wanted' fugitive arrested at Bill Peduto's victory party

PITTSBURGH — One of Allegheny County's top 20 most wanted fugitives was arrested at Bill Peduto's victory party Tuesday night, police said.

Authorities said someone recognized Ernie Daniels, who was drinking free beer at the party, and called police.

“We had hired officers on duty who recognized him. They went up and asked him if he was who they thought he was, and apparently they just walked him out,” Peduto said. “The sergeant from Zone 5 went over and told him he was under arrest. There was no resistance whatsoever.

Daniels, 54, was wanted for aggravated assault and weapons charges, police said.

“There was a bench warrant on him for failure to appear. The charge was that he beat his brother with a ball bat and the charge was aggravated assault,” Sheriff William Mullen said.

Mullen said Daniels made the most wanted list in June when he failed to appear for trial.

“How about it? America’s most wanted comes to a campaign headquarters near you,” Peduto jokingly said Wednesday.
